Chelsea are understood to have failed with a deadline day bid for Benfica defender Luisao, according to reports.
Blues boss Jose Mourinho was believed to be desperate to sign a new central defender following the club's failure to land Everton's John Stones.
Portuguese outlet O Jogo now claims that the Premier League holders had a bid rebuffed for 34-year-old Luisao.
However, Mourinho's side did make efforts elsewhere and snapped up centre-backs Michael Hector and Papy Djilobodji on Tuesday.
